Gold, Iron and Diamond Bangle Bracelet by Michael Hamma Made 1990s

1400 EUR16338 SEK1556 USDChange Currency

Maker / Designer: Michael Hamma (1941-) for Smide & Form (founded 1985)

Made year: 1990s

Origin: Stockholm, Sweden

Dimensions: Bracelet size: ID 6.5 cm / Circ. 19,4 cm, Center Adornment 8 mm x 8 mm, Wt 43.9 g

Condition: consistent with general wear and age

This vintage bracelet is crafted in iron with a restrained, architectural presence. The iron band has a deep charcoal tone with a matte, lightly hammered surface that shows subtle irregularities and natural wear, giving it depth and character. The form is clean and circular, subtly adjustable at the front, where the design culminates in a striking centre element.

Set into the iron is a square gold mount holding a relatively large brilliant-cut diamond, approximately 0.25 ct, estimated H colour and VS clarity. The diamond is secured in a four-prong setting, not bezel-set, allowing light to enter freely and contrast sharply with the dark metal. On the wrist, the bracelet feels strong yet refined—industrial and elegant at once, with a quiet tension between raw iron and luminous gold.

Michael Hamma is a German-born goldsmith who, together with Hedvig Westermark, founded Smide & Form in Stockholm in 1985. Smide & Form is a Swedish jewelry studio known for hand-crafted work in gold and silver, and occasionally iron, with a strong emphasis on material, form, and traditional craftsmanship.
